Occupational Certificate: Health Promotion Officer

SAQA Qualification ID: 94597 | NQF Level: 3 | Credits: 163

Programme Overview

The Occupational Certificate: Health Promotion Officer (NQF Level 3) prepares learners to play a vital role in promoting health awareness and improving community well-being. Health Promotion Officers (HPOs) serve as community-based professionals who deliver essential health education, encourage healthy lifestyles, and support disease prevention initiatives.

The qualification equips learners with knowledge of primary healthcare, environmental health, nutrition, first aid, and communication strategies to engage effectively with individuals and communities.

Programme Information

  • Qualification Title: Occupational Certificate: Health Promotion Officer
  • SAQA ID: 94597
  • NQF Level: 3
  • Credits: 163
  • Duration: 12 Months (Full-Time)
  • Mode of Delivery: Classroom and Workplace-Based Training
  • Accredited by: Quality Council for Trades and Occupations (QCTO)

Entry Requirements

  • Grade 9 (NQF Level 1) or equivalent qualification
  • Good communication and interpersonal skills
  • Interest in community health and wellness promotion

Learning Outcomes

  • Promote individual and community health awareness programs
  • Identify and refer individuals with health-related issues for appropriate care
  • Support implementation of primary health care projects
  • Monitor environmental health and sanitation standards
  • Apply first aid and emergency response techniques
  • Facilitate health education and behavioural change campaigns

Career Opportunities

Graduates may find employment as:

  • Health Promotion Officer
  • Community Health Worker
  • Public Health Assistant
  • Health Outreach Facilitator
  • NGO Health Project Officer

Certification

On successful completion, learners will receive a Nationally Recognised Occupational Certificate: Health Promotion Officer (NQF Level 3), issued by the Quality Council for Trades and Occupations (QCTO).
